logo

Output 15feca6bd9271b08ef3a74463527762df955b60cb1ea112712fb8ae87fec7f6f:2

value
4297856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cea82096559c8f6ba067498a44468a5f13e435e OP_EQUAL
address
3JuutWKSRurvDnVQjn87GmJNTN4rhjqV1B
transaction
15feca6bd9271b08ef3a74463527762df955b60cb1ea112712fb8ae87fec7f6f